Hey folks,
We're really pressed for time right now, so there are certain rabbit
holes we can't dive down, but I wanted to bring this up in case it
hasn't been seen yet.
On Mac OS X 10.6 and 10.7, when running a 12.04 Ubuntu VM and setting
up the dev env for Keystone, we get some madness.
10.6: VirtualBox instance aborts, leaving no traces of issue in
system logs (that I could see)
10.7: VB dies, OS X kernel panics
The second time, I watched carefully, and it happened as
python-memcached was getting installed via pip in the .venv.
"So I built a third. That burned down, fell over, then sank into the swamp."
But the fourth one stayed up after I removed .venv and changed
tools/install_venv.py to enable system site-package use.
